Ticket: Config drift on taxrate-cache nodes

The Brindlevale tax-rate lookup cache is showing drift between the two prod nodes. Node A was patched during last month's maintenance window and now carries different TTL and eviction settings than node B, which explains the mismatched rates support has been seeing for cross-region orders. No data loss occurred; stale entries expire within the hour. We will reconcile both nodes tonight. For reference, the intended canonical configuration is listed below.

settings of fahag-haduf:
[ulaox]
port = 8443
region = south-2
host = ulaox.lumiccorp.internal
timeout_ms = 500
retries = 8

Meeting notes (excerpt) — Q3 stock-count ledger

Agreed that the bound quarterly stock-count ledger, now signed off by Ms. Orvelle, must travel to the Danbrook records office by secured courier rather than internal post. The office manager will arrange collection before Friday and keep a copy of the sign-off sheet. The hand-over instruction for the courier follows immediately below.

drop instructions, hahip-badug: the quenox ralath courier leaves the kaseth fraiel rusiel tameth belys istdor ralion giliel ledger at gate 7830 under passcode 165413

Support team: before escalating balance mismatches, run the reconciliation check against the sandbox ledger. Steps: create a test member, post three accrual events, redeem 500 points, then confirm the running balance matches the audit trail. Expired-points edge cases are covered in suite L-7; run it if the customer mentions anniversary dates. All sandbox calls go through the Harlow gateway and require authentication. For this test cycle, authenticate your requests with the token that follows.

login token, yajeg-fawif: eyJhbGciOiJIUzI1NiIsInR5cCI6IkpXVCJ9.eyJzdWIiOiIEdPQYnZXaZIn0.HSRTnYZBx0Qc

- [ ] Key ceremony step 7 — PortionWise recipe-scaling calculator. Before sealing the new signing key for the PortionWise release pipeline, support must verify the escrow copy restores cleanly. Use the offline laptop in the Harlowe room, mount the escrow drive, and run the restore check. Do not proceed to step 8 until the checksum matches the ledger entry. When the restore tool prompts, enter the recovery passphrase shown immediately below.

strongbox words: oliael-gilax-lamael